Seeing the bloodshot redness in his eyes, Willa felt a sudden wave of panic.

Randal's psychological state was far more fragile than she had imagined; it seemed like he was already stretched to his absolute breaking point.

A single careless remark could snap his sanity entirely.

She hurriedly explained, "No, I'm not running, I promise."

Randal stared at her for a long time, trying to determine if she was telling the truth.

After what felt like an eternity, his expression finally softened. "Come out with me tomorrow."

"Where to?"

"A social gathering. I can't get out of it."

Willa had no desire to get dragged into his social circle, and remembering the humiliation from the last gathering, she instinctively tried to refuse. "I don't want to go."

"You have to come with me. I won't feel at ease otherwise," Randal said firmly.

She sighed, explaining helplessly, "Randal, be reasonable. I barely even stepped outside for the past two days, and when I do, I've got your bodyguards shadowing me. What is there to worry about?"

Randal's brow furrowed, his fists clenching at his sides as if he were trying to suppress something terrible.

"You draw too much attention. If you're out of my sight, my mind starts racing. The second I think about other men secretly coveting you, I can't control my emotions. I..."

"Stop." Willa quickly cut him off, smoothing her hand down his back to soothe him. "Randal, take a breath. I'll go with you."

The following evening, she accompanied Randal to a private club.

The moment their car pulled up to the entrance, an attendant rushed over to open the doors.

Willa stepped out behind him, immediately met with a barrage of whispers from all directions.

"Mr. Yates is here."

"Who's that with him?"

"No idea, never seen her before."

...

She couldn't hear everything they were saying, but she could feel the invasive, gossipy stares burning into her.

Randal threw an arm around her shoulder and led her inside, greeting acquaintances along the way.

He kept a firm hold on her shoulder, giving curt replies to the people he passed, making no effort to introduce her to anyone.
